Bearing consists of inner and outer ring, rolling body (
Ball and roller or needle)
And retainer of four parts, except the retainer, the rest are composed of bearing steel.
When bearing, bearing inner and outer ring, rolling element bearings under high frequency, the effect of varying stress.
Bearing working condition is very complex.
Load concentrated on a small area of the roller.
In theory for the ball, in point;
For the roller is in a line, and the contact area between the roller and ring is small (
A point/line contact)
At work, so the bearing parts, the per unit area on the surface of the roller and the ring to bear a lot of pressure, general n/was as high as 1500-5000;
When bearing rotation, bear the function of centrifugal force, force increases with the increase of rotational speed;
Exists not only between roller and ring rolling, sliding, and so there is friction between roller and ring.
A combination of the above several force, in the ring or on the surface of roller low fatigue strength of parts in the first place to produce fatigue crack, finally form the fatigue spalling, disable bearing damage.
Bearing the breakage of the normal form is contact fatigue damage, common, indentation, wear and plastic deformation, crack, etc.
The life and reliability of the bearing with bearing design, processing and manufacturing, installation, maintenance, lubrication condition factors, but the high quality and reliability of the bearing material is the key.
To rolling bearing part on the tensile, compression, bending, shear, alternating under complex stress state and high stress value, such as high speed and work over a long period of time.
Therefore, the rolling bearing requires: 1)
Long service life and high reliability.
2)
The rotation of the high precision and the dimensional accuracy, 3)
High resistance to friction and wear performance, 4)
High resistance to plastic deformation ability, 5)
Good dimensional stability, for bearing work under special conditions, there are special requirements, such as high temperature resistance, low temperature resistance, anticorrosion performance and diamagnetism, and so on.
